About Dariusz Plicner

Dariusz Plicner is a scholar working on Cardiology and Cardiovascular Medicine, Pulmonary and Respiratory Medicine, Surgery, Critical Care and Intensive Care Medicine and Epidemiology, having authored 34 papers that have together received 346 indexed citations. Recurring topics across this work include Cardiac and Coronary Surgery Techniques (5 papers), Blood properties and coagulation (4 papers), Antiplatelet Therapy and Cardiovascular Diseases (3 papers), Venous Thromboembolism Diagnosis and Management (2 papers), Aortic Disease and Treatment Approaches (2 papers), Acute Myocardial Infarction Research (2 papers), Atrial Fibrillation Management and Outcomes (2 papers) and Thermal Regulation in Medicine (2 papers). The work is most often cited by research in Critical Care and Intensive Care Medicine (49 citations), Internal Medicine (11 citations), Cardiology and Cardiovascular Medicine (53 citations), Physiology (51 citations) and Emergency Medicine (16 citations). Dariusz Plicner has collaborated with scholars based in Poland, Canada and Switzerland. Frequent co-authors include Bogusław Kapelak, Hubert Hymczak, Jarosław Stoliński, Anetta Undas, Damian Hudziak, Radosław Gocoł, Paweł Podsiadło, Tomasz Darocha, Sylweriusz Kosiński and Piotr Mazur. Their work appears in journals such as Journal of Clinical Medicine, International Journal of Environmental Research and Public Health, European Journal of Cardio-Thoracic Surgery, The Thoracic and Cardiovascular Surgeon and Thrombosis Research.
